Languages

The languages spoken in the Batallas Municipality are mainly Aymara, Spanish and Quechua.

Language Inhabitants
Quechua 181
Aymara 18,360
Guaraní 6
Another native 14
Spanish 13,336
Foreign 66
Only native 6,585
Native and Spanish 11,816
Only Spanish 1,525
